Output a8da628ada52c885a54ca815c891ae8f3d86c17ad068c03ac7003f9cd0f52f90:0

value
910545
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8707f097e4645fcacdfa32cb2a56c8b2124b9fc2 OP_EQUAL
address
3Dzzf7H9YWnp1tQAq5etjmfKTErwr6Fn9N
transaction
a8da628ada52c885a54ca815c891ae8f3d86c17ad068c03ac7003f9cd0f52f90
confirmations
385547
spent
true